Icon Group is a leading provider of cancer care services in Australia and internationally.
Our team brings together all aspects of quality cancer care including medical oncology, haematology, radiation oncology, research, pharmacy and compounding to deliver a seamless service for cancer patients.
- We have over 300 doctors, 50+ cancer centres, 5 compounding facilities, and 70+ pharmacies, providing end-to-end care solutions.
- Our mission is to deliver world-leading care and help address the global cancer burden.
